It can be hard to translate regular season success to the playoffs, but Lynn had no problem doing just that on Friday. Their pitchers stepped up to hand the Covenant Christian Eagles a 10-0 shutout. The result was nothing new for the Bears, who have now won 15 matchups by eight runs or more so far this season.
With the victory, Lynn broke their three-game losing streak and moved their record to 19-10. As for Covenant Christian,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 4-15.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: Lynn beat the Eagles by a score of 10-4 later that day.
